3,500 Americans gathered together at 57 sites across the country to deliberate about our nation’s fiscal future on Saturday, June 26, 2010. Columbia had one of the largest turnouts across the nation with over 600 participants. The results are being presented to members of Congress, the National Commission on Fiscal Responsibility and Reform and the President. Included with the report are site reports from each of our 19 meeting sites. An archived video of the Town Meeting will be available soon.
